Message type: E = Error
Message class: /RPM/IDM -
Message number: 010
Message text: Format for salutation ID &1 cannot be converted into a title

/RPM/IDM010 Format for salutation ID &1 cannot be converted into a title
typically occurs in the context of SAP's Identity Management (IDM) or related modules where there is an issue with the format of a salutation ID. This error indicates that the system is unable to convert the specified salutation ID into a corresponding title format, which may be due to several reasons.Causes:
- Invalid Salutation ID: The salutation ID provided may not exist in the system or may be incorrectly formatted.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ration settings related to salutations and titles in the SAP system.
- Data Inconsistency: The data in the database may be inconsistent or corrupted, leading to the inability to map the salutation ID to a title.
- Missing Customization: If the system has been customized, there may be missing entries or mappings that are required for the conversion process.
Solutions:
- Check Salutation ID: Verify that the salutation ID (
&1
in the error message) is valid and exists in the system. You can do this by checking the relevant tables or configuration settings.- Review Configuration: Go to the configuration settings for salutations and titles in the SAP system. Ensure that all necessary mappings are correctly set up.
- Data Validation: Check the database for any inconsistencies or errors related to the salutation data. You may need to run data validation or correction programs.
- Custom Code Review: If there is custom code involved in the conversion process, review it for any errors or missing logic that could lead to this issue.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to the specific version of the system you are using for any known issues or patches that may address this error.
-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ists after checking the above points,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ance.
